FIREFOX(1)							    FIREFOX(1)

NAME
       firefox - a free and open source web browser from Mozilla

SYNOPSIS
       firefox [OPTIONS] [url]

DESCRIPTION
       See  http://support.mozilla.com/ for help using the browser.  This man‐
       page only describes how to run it.

OPTIONS
       -h, --help
	      Prints the command line options.

       -g, --debug
	      Starts firefox in a debugger.

       -d, --debugger
	      Specify the debugger in which to start firefox. The  default  is
	      gdb. Used in conjunction with -g.

       -a, --debugger-args
	      Specify  arguments  to pass to the debugger. Used in conjunction
	      with -g.

       -no-remote
	      Don't connect to any other running  instances  of	 firefox.  Use
	      this  if	you want to run firefox in an entirely new process. By
	      default, firefox will delegate a command to an  already  running
	      instance.

       -ProfileManager
	      Start  the  profilemanager.  Use	this to choose the profile you
	      would like to run firefox	 with.	You  will  need	 to  also  use
	      -no-remote if there is already a running firefox instance.

       -P profile
	      Start  firefox  with  the	 profile named profile. Will start the
	      profile manager if a valid profile name is  not  specified.  You
	      will  need  to also use -no-remote if there is already a running
	      firefox instance.

       -safe-mode
	      Start firefox in safe-mode. This disables all third-party exten‐
	      sions,  and  may be necessary if you are having problems with an
	      extension you installed.

       -new-tab url
	      Open url in a new tab.

       -new-window url
	      Open url in a new window.

       -v, -version
	      Print the current version of firefox.

       -UILocale locale
	      Start firefox with the specified	locale	locale.	 Use  this  to
	      override your environment

       -preferences
	      Open the preferences dialog.

       -private
	      Start firefox in private browsing mode

       -private-toggle
	      Toggle private browsing mode

       -setDefaultBrowser
	      Set firefox as the default web browser

       -search term
	      Search for term with your default search engine

       -jsconsole
	      Open  the Error console. If firefox is not already running, this
	      will open a new browser window too
